Originally posted by Orlena
there are many offerings in addition to istaria. Competition dictates that people will offer no quarter to a developer because they can just go elsewhere. In today's MMO market EQ2 and Vanguard offer better crafting systems than HZ and comparable housing systems. The adventuring side, just about every mmo offers a better experience there. I mention this to illustrate that HZ doesn't provide a unique enough of an MMO experience to foster the... we gotta be fair to vitrium idea. To note the game level 1 to 20 is now not half bad. But that was Tulga's work not Vitriums. To that end Vitrium hasen't done much since they took over other than to offer stability and competancy to the game. But then to be fair yes to be fair they do not have the person power that Tulga had. Its going to take them longer to get things done. But this isn't barney the purple dinosuar world where everyone loves one another. Post level 20 is something they definitely need to take a hard look at. The trend for new players has been good to level 20. After level 20 they get bored and leave. Last time I played was a few months ago. The post level 20 is still dismal. Its better as a dragon, perhaps they should change the name to istaria, The Dragon chronicles ? Of course one could say that the best Vitrium can ever hope for is to break even. This game definitely seems to be a passion for them since they obviously aren't in it for the money. That would be a positive I guess. |
